You are viewing a plain text version of this content. The canonical link for it is here.
Posted to commits@logging.apache.org by pk...@apache.org on 2023/01/28 11:51:56 UTC

[logging-log4j2] branch release-2.x updated (35cb298aae -> 49a528311e)

This is an automated email from the ASF dual-hosted git repository.

pkarwasz pushed a change to branch release-2.x
in repository https://gitbox.apache.org/repos/asf/logging-log4j2.git


    from 35cb298aae Serialize cached location
     add 113a8e85f4 [LOG4J2-3647] Add global filter support to `LogBuilder`
     add 84452e6c38 [LOG4J2-3647] Fix `log4j-to-slf4j` dependency on internal package
     add 49a528311e [LOG4J2-3647] Changelog

No new revisions were added by this update.

Summary of changes:
 .../logging/log4j/internal/DefaultLogBuilder.java  | 138 +++++++++++++++++----
 .../apache/logging/log4j/spi/AbstractLogger.java   |  12 +-
 .../logging/log4j/core/test/LogBuilderTest.java    |  88 +++++++++++++
 .../logging/log4j/core/test/LogBuilderTest.xml}    |  12 +-
 .../java/org/apache/logging/log4j/core/Logger.java |  15 +++
 .../logging/log4j/osgi/tests/JULProviderTest.java  |  16 ++-
 .../log4j/osgi/tests/SLF4JProviderTest.java        |  16 ++-
 .../perf/jmh/LogBuilderMarkerFilterBenchmark.java  | 135 ++++++++++++++++++++
 .../main/resources/log4j2-markerFilter-perf2.xml   |  15 +--
 .../src/main/resources/log4j2-noFilter-perf.xml    |  10 +-
 log4j-to-slf4j/pom.xml                             |  10 ++
 .../org/apache/logging/slf4j/SLF4JLogBuilder.java  | 121 ++++++++----------
 .../java/org/apache/logging/slf4j/SLF4JLogger.java |  61 +++++++++
 .../org/apache/logging/slf4j/LogBuilderTest.java   | 106 ++++++++++++++++
 .../src/test/resources/logback-slf4j.xml           |  16 +++
 ...k-calling-class.xml => logback-turbofilter.xml} |  29 ++---
 ...d_support_for_global_filters_to_LogBuilder.xml} |   6 +-
 17 files changed, 650 insertions(+), 156 deletions(-)
 create mode 100644 log4j-core-test/src/test/java/org/apache/logging/log4j/core/test/LogBuilderTest.java
 copy log4j-core-test/src/test/resources/{s p a c e s/log4j+config+with+plus+characters.xml => org/apache/logging/log4j/core/test/LogBuilderTest.xml} (79%)
 create mode 100644 log4j-perf/src/main/java/org/apache/logging/log4j/perf/jmh/LogBuilderMarkerFilterBenchmark.java
 copy log4j-core-test/src/test/resources/XmlConfigurationSecurity.xml => log4j-perf/src/main/resources/log4j2-markerFilter-perf2.xml (75%)
 copy log4j-core-test/src/test/resources/log4j-deadlock.xml => log4j-perf/src/main/resources/log4j2-noFilter-perf.xml (80%)
 copy log4j-api/src/main/java/org/apache/logging/log4j/internal/DefaultLogBuilder.java => log4j-to-slf4j/src/main/java/org/apache/logging/slf4j/SLF4JLogBuilder.java (83%)
 create mode 100644 log4j-to-slf4j/src/test/java/org/apache/logging/slf4j/LogBuilderTest.java
 copy log4j-to-slf4j/src/test/resources/{logback-calling-class.xml => logback-turbofilter.xml} (60%)
 copy src/changelog/{2.0-alpha2/LOG4J2-64_Fix_compilation_problems_in_Java_7.xml => .2.x.x/LOG4J2-3647_Add_support_for_global_filters_to_LogBuilder.xml} (79%)